Position Overview

The Medical Assistant supports patient care within a clinic or medical office setting under the direction of a provider. Responsibilities include preparing exam rooms, supporting clinicians with procedures, ensuring a clean and safe environment, and providing patients with compassionate and informed care. The ideal candidate brings strong communication skills, medical assisting knowledge, and a commitment to teamwork and service excellence.

Key Responsibilities

  • Fulfill patient care responsibilities as directed by physicians or other clinicians
  • Prepare and maintain clean, organized exam rooms, instruments, and equipment
  • Assist with clinical procedures and medical documentation as needed
  • Support patient flow and maintain effective communication with patients and providers
  • Greet patients warmly, using their name, and maintain a professional and compassionate demeanor
  • Respond quickly and appropriately in emergency situations
  • Follow all clinic safety, infection control, and operational procedures

Qualifications

Education & Experience

  • Required :
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• At least six (6) months of experience working in a medical facility as a Medical Assistant or similar healthcare role
  • Basic Life Support (BLS) certification
  • Preferred :
  • Graduate of an accredited medical assisting program
  • Substitution Allowed :
  • Completion of an accredited medical assisting program in lieu of the six-month experience requirement
  • Skills & Abilities

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ks and maintain smooth clinic workflow
  • Proficiency with basic computer use; EMR experience preferred
  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ively as part of a care team
  • Completion of required training programs within designated time frames
  • Competence in motivational interviewing and teach-back techniques (or willingness to learn)
  • Calm and effective response during patient emergencies
